Quicker, nimbler scammers outrun Asian banks in cyberfraud ‘arms race’

Banks across Asia are pouring billions into artificial intelligence systems to detect fraud, but regulators and analysts say the region is still losing ground to nimble and adaptable scam syndicates using the same technology to find new ways to steal money. AI is now central to how lenders monitor transactions, screen sanctions and verify customers, helping them flag suspicious activity faster.
